David Attwell FRS (born 1953[1]) is a British neuroscientist, and the Jodrell Professor of Physiology at University College London in the Faculty of Life Sciences.[2]
Life
David Ian Attwell studied physics and physiology at Magdalen College, Oxford,[1] and earned D.Phil. in neuroscience from Oxford, where he studied with Julian Jack. He also studied at the University of California, Berkeley with Frank Werblin.[3]
